A beautiful relic from a bygone era — this silver-plated suit or pocket warmer was crafted by Simeon L. & George H. Rogers Company in the early 1900s, when even the simplest rituals carried a touch of elegance.
Fashioned in silverplate over copper with a turned wooden handle, this petite hinged vessel would have been gently filled with warm embers or a heated brick, then tucked into a jacket, carriage, or bed to chase away the chill. Its subtle engraving and graceful hardware speak to a time when warmth and refinement went hand in hand.
